Image a Pyramid when taking those family photos

David Proett Photography-2-2

When you take a family photo over the holidays, position the people in the photo in the shape of a pyramid. This will make for a fun photo in which it will be easy to see everyone’s face and they will be at various heights. You might have to use a aperture of F11 or [...]

Give your cell phone camera time to focus

Cell phones take a while to focus compared to traditional cameras including point and shot. Give them time to focus before you take the shot.
